247  Bitcoin / Bitcoin Discussion / Habitat for Humanity International accepting BTC for donations on: June 18, 2024, 08:56:34 PM


https://www.habitat.org/support/cryptocurrency-donations

It's now official, Habitat for Humanity International is accepting Bitcoin and other crypto as donations. So for those who have supported this non profit organization and you are a Bitcoin enthusiast, then this is another way to bring you donations in.

260  Other / Beginners & Help / Fake Google Chrome Update deliver crypto stealing malware on: June 03, 2024, 10:04:55 AM
A new way for this criminals to deliver their payload of crypto stealing malware know as Lumma and BitRat. This time the payload is being delivered to fake Google Chrome update as reported by Esentire.



Figure 1: Shows what the actual fake update website looks like

Quote
chatgpt-app[.]cloud site contains a download link to a Zip archive called ‘Update.zip’

And once the you have executed the zip file, it will download the payload to your system and then the code will look for the following string in your machine, like *Bitcoin, *Binance and almost everything related to crypto.

I think you guys knows the drill here, never downloaded any update from unknown source, simply practice that can really help us a lot crypto enthusiast.
And not to trust any download and verify everything before we click.
